The IT Act provides for the Controller of Certifying Authorities (CCA) to license and regulate the working of Certifying Authorities and also to ensure that none of the provisions of the Act are violated. The Certifying Authorities (CAs) issue Digital Signature Certificates(DSC) for electronic authentication of users.
The Controller of Certifying Authorities (CCA) has been appointed by the Central Government under section 17 of the Act for purposes of the IT Act. The Office of the CCA came into existence on November 1, 2000. It aims at promoting the growth of E-Commerce and E-Governance through the wide use of digital signatures.
A Digital Signature Certificate (DSC) is necessary for Individual Contractors, Companies, partnership firms, consortiumsandother organizations (as applicable) whointend to participate in e-Tendering processes on various Government sites. This e-Procurement portal facilitates, integrates, and streamlines procurement processes. Using of digital signatures is approved under the Information Technology Act, and with legal status.
All Bidders are recommended to have a Class 3 Digital Signature Certificate registered in the name of a representative who is authorised to submit online bid for the e-Tender called by any government department.
A Digital Signature Certificate authenticates the identity of an authorised person for online tendering activity electronically. It provides high level of security for all online transactions by ensuring absolute privacy of the information exchanged using a digital certificate. System uses Digital certificates to encrypt information such that only the authorised recipient can read it. Users digitally sign information to assure the authorised recipient that it has not been changed during online Submission, and also verify bidder identity as the sender of the message.
